rum
Noun
-
Liquor distilled from fermented molasses (synset 107921278)
is a type of: booze, hard drink, hard liquor, john barleycorn, liquor, spirits, strong drink - an alcoholic beverage that is distilled rather than fermentedsubtypes:
- grog - rum cut with water
- demerara, demerara rum - dark rum from Guyana
- jamaica rum - heavy pungent rum from Jamaica
substance meronym:- daiquiri, rum cocktail - a cocktail made with rum and lime or lemon juice
- swizzle - any of various tall frothy mixed drinks made usually of rum and lime juice and sugar shaken with ice
- hot toddy, toddy - a mixed drink made of liquor and water with sugar and spices and served hot
- tom and jerry - hot rum toddy with a beaten egg
- zombi, zombie - several kinds of rum with fruit juice and usually apricot liqueur
- planter's punch - a cocktail made of rum and lime or lemon juice with sugar and sometimes bitters
